Primula sinopurpurea, Balf. (P. nivalis var. sinensis, Pax). Said to be "a splendid species, enveloped in golden meal:" robust: lvs. entire: fls. purple, on short pedicels, often in superposed umbels; calyx densely farinose inside and on margins of lobes.
W. China.
